Summer Reading Club Continues Through August
Don't miss out on an exciting new way to participate in our summer reading club this year. The library is using an online tool called Beanstack to track your reading for a chance to earn prizes through August 28th. You can access and record your reading using a device and internet connection. You can also participate in fun at-home activities (i.e. baking, bird watching, family game night, and more).
Watch library events and performances from the comfort of your own home via the library's social media accounts (Facebook, Instagram, and Twitter). Our summer reading club is for all ages, and that includes adults too! There's something for everyone!
Here's just a small sampling of the library's online events for August: Unicorn Day, Greek Gods and Goddesses Day, Anime and You, Geocaching, Yarn Art, Office Trivia, and more!
Plus, every Friday stop by the library for curbside pick-up of Take-and-Make crafts for kids, tweens, and teens/adults. Call 817-514-5866 when you arrive in the parking lot, and someone will bring the crafts out to your car.
